One day when we went out with my father to go look for our cattle, we were charged by an elephant. He stood on his ground, advised me to not run away and he clapped his hands and asked me to join him to make more noise and we shouted saying please go back we are not here to harm you we are just passing by. The elephant stopped and then diverted away. Then I realized the best way to communicate with nature is not harming it but to try to connect and know how to live with it.
When we were at primary school we used to walk 7km to the next village where there was a school. We used to encounter animals, especially elephants. I remember we were charged by an elephant and I quickly remembered how my father handled the situation and did the same. Our lives were saved and my fellow students had an experience and got a new idea on how to handle this kind of situation.
My dream is to share this with the local kids. Having more conservationists in the community will really help to restore and keep nature as natural as it is.
